If you're not using a package manager (which we suggest you do: http://www.sitepoint.com/kickstart-your-angularjs-development-with-yeoman-grunt-and-bower/ ), you'll need to include the dependencies: angular, es5-shim and jquery-ui.

If you're just seeing a blank blue page, open up the javascript console and see if there's errors (probably with trying to load something).
